Editor: James Hamilton's oil painting, "After a Gale - Wreckers," from 1875, is incredibly evocative. The churning water and ominous sky create such a powerful sense of unease. What strikes you most when you look at this piece? Curator: The turbulent sea and dramatic sky are potent symbols here. Think of the sea as a representation of the subconscious, the unpredictable depths of the human psyche. The wreckers, scavenging after the storm, become symbols of opportunistic instincts, perhaps the darker aspects of human nature surfacing after a crisis. Notice how Hamilton renders the clouds, they almost have a consciousness of their own. What feelings do they conjure for you? Editor: They feel oppressive, almost suffocating. Like there's no escape from the storm. Is the painting commenting on the vulnerability of humans against the force of nature? Curator: Precisely. Consider the wrecked ship. It's not just a vessel of commerce or travel; it's a symbol of ambition, progress, even civilization, humbled by the raw power of nature. This theme resonates deeply within the Romanticism movement; a commentary on our perceived insignificance. Doesn't this scene evoke a sense of awe, mixed with terror? Editor: Definitely awe and terror! So, by understanding these symbols, the painting speaks to our collective anxieties and our relationship with nature? Curator: Exactly. The painting uses recognizable symbols that tap into our shared understanding of the world. We recognize the inherent danger of the sea. This triggers an emotional and even instinctual response in us. We can look at an image and instantly understand not just its visual representation, but also it cultural implications.
